Saving station presets

If you often listen to a particular radio station,
it’s convenient to have the receiver store the
frequency for easy recall whenever you want to
listen to that station. This saves the effort of
manually tuning in each time. This unit can
memorize up to 30 stations, stored in three
banks, or classes, (A, B and C) of 10 stations
each. When saving an FM frequency, the

MPX

setting (see

Improving FM stereo sound

on

page 46) is also stored.

1

1

Tune to a station you want to memorize.

See

Listening to the radio

on page 46 for more

on this.

2

Press

T.EDIT

(

TUNER EDIT

).

The display shows

ST. MEMORY

, then a

blinking memory class.

3

Press

CLASS

(

SHIFT

+2) to select one of the

three classes then press

ST

/

(

ST +/–

) to

select the station preset you want.

You can also use the number buttons.

4

Press

ENTER

.

After pressing

ENTER

, the preset class and

number stop blinking and the receiver stores
the station.

Naming station presets

For easier identification, you can name your
station presets.

1

Choose the station preset you want to

name.

See

Listening to station presets

below for how

to do this.

2

Press

T.EDIT

(

TUNER EDIT

).

The display shows

ST. NAME

, then a blinking

cursor at the first character position.

3

Input the name you want.

Choose a name up to four characters long.

• Use the

ST

/

(

ST +/–

) buttons to select

characters.

• Press

ENTER

to confirm a character. If no

character is input, a space is input.

• The name is stored when

ENTER

is

pressed after choosing the fourth
character.

Tip

• To erase a station name, simply repeat

steps 1 to 3 and input four spaces instead
of a name.

• Once you have named a station preset,

you can press

TUNER DISP

(SHIFT+1)

when listening to a station to switch the
display between name and frequency.

Listening to station presets

You will need to have some presets stored to
do this. See

Saving station presets

above if you

haven’t done this already.

1

Press FM, then press

CLASS

(

SHIFT

+2) to

select the class in which the station is stored.

Press repeatedly to cycle through classes A, B
and C.

2

Press

ST

/

(ST +/–) to select the

station preset you want.

• You can also use the number buttons on

the remote control to recall the station
preset.

Note

1 If the receiver is left disconnected from the AC power outlet for over a month, the station memories will be lost and will have

to be reprogrammed.
